Output 108d77021a92751034817f99fc0380e4a2e0829d193e3206dea2ae41d1bf3d93:13

value
17634600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c19147bdda4af60b4ac278e1af2bb88ad07593da OP_EQUALVERIFY OP_CHECKSIG
address
1JeVTGjr112q9RpXR31UF7iHjaJcLbjHJV
transaction
108d77021a92751034817f99fc0380e4a2e0829d193e3206dea2ae41d1bf3d93
spent
true